I’m half Sicilian and half Irish. I’m a pale ghost with coarse, thick, black hair. I had to shave daily and I had to go all the way to mid-thigh. I’d have stubble by the end of the day. I put up with this for decades. Tried epilation, bleaching, waxing, and just ignoring it.
But I like how smooth legs feel and I love the way water feels on hairless legs. And I have resented my rapid body hair growth with all the time it took to shave it, not to mention all the ingrown hairs and painful goosebumps on fresh-shaved legs.
So I finally paid for laser hair removal. And I love it. It’s worth every dime and I’m really putting my money where my mouth is since it’s taking me far more sessions than any other client either of my 2 laser techs have ever dealt with.
My armpits and bikini area are hair-free and have been for two years now. I did not do the full area down there- just enough to wear a swimsuit without needing board shorts if I didn’t have time to shave. I got my arms done only once- just to reduce the number of hairs, not eliminate them. I like the way they look now- normal. I did 3 total sessions on the backs of my hands and my knuckles. Because those I did want hairless. My legs are a sick joke. I’m on my 16th session. My last session was at a high enough joule strength to make me sweat, swear, and leave nail marks on the stress balls. Still getting a classic reaction. My techs are baffled. BUT- in between sessions I don’t have to shave. If I have to pay for that for another decade it will still be worth it to me. Fortunately there is a lot less hair than there was. I think I’ll get to be hair-free on my legs soon. I absolutely love it.
